Mel Gibson met Robyn Moore in the late 1970’s. Mel was an unknown actor at that time but he had just finished filming his breakout movie role that made him a star, Mad Max. Robyn was a nurse at the time and they got married in 1980. Together they had 7 children, six boys and one girl. 26 years after they tied the knot, Mel and Robyn separated. The separation started the day after Mel was arrested in Malibu for drunk driving. While he was arrested he said some anti-Semitic things that got reported to the press so it caused a whole controversy and blacklisted him Hollywood for awhile. Mel has struggled with alcoholism for much of his life and Robyn couldn’t take it anymore. Three years later in 2009 they were officially divorced. Robyn received a total of $425 million in the settlement. It was the most expensive Hollywood divorce ever.

Dmitry Rybolovlev is a Russian businessman and investor. He’s pretty good at what he does because he’s worth $6.8 billion. In 1987, Dmitry married a woman named Elena and they had two daughters. On December 22, 2008, Elena filed for divorce against Dmitry citing it was because of his “serial infidelity.” The divorce dragged out for 7 years. In 2014, Dmitry had Elena arrested for supposedly stealing a $28 million ring. She proved it was a gift from him though and the case was thrown out. A few months later, the court awarded 4.8 billion dollars to Elena. This would have been the most expensive divorce in the world at the time but Dmitry’s lawyers were able to get an appeal. The court then reversed its decision and awarded Elena 564 million Swiss Francs.

Bernie Ecclestone is a British business magnate. He use to be the chief executive for Formula One Group which owns and operates all of Formula One racing. His total net worth is 3 billion dollars. Bernie has been married three times. His second wife was a Croatian super model named Slavica Radic. His first wife of 17 years left him when he got Slavica pregnant. Slavica and Bernie met when she was working at Formula One for a modeling gig. They were married for 23 years and had two daughters before getting divorced. It was finalized in 2008 and Slavica was granted 740 million English pounds which was equivalent to $812.5 million

Steve Wynn is worth 3.5 billion dollars. He made his money by real estate, his specialty is luxury hotels and casinos. He owns the Wynn in Las Vegas. Steve married his wife Elaine (who worked for his company) not once but twice. They first got married in 1963 then divorced in 1986. They got remarried in 1991 and divorced again in 2010. Their second divorce was the big one. After it was all over Elaine got $1 billion.

Jeff Bezos is a tech entrepreneur and investor who founded amazon.com. Today he is amazon’s CEO and president while owning many other companies. In 1992, Bezos met and fell in love with the American novelist MacKenzie Tuttle. They were married one year later. 25 years later in January 2019, they announced on Twitter that they getting a divorce. They had been separated for a long time but the public didn’t know. In April, the divorce was finalized with MacKenzie getting 25% of their stock in Amazon. Bezos kept the remaining 75% and full voting rights in the company. 25% of their stock in Amazon is valued at 35 billion dollars. Bummer, now Jeff Bezos sonly worth 108 billion dollars.
